    (Subscription required) Justice Brad R. Hill has handled significant responsibilities since he was a young man. He was a law firm partner at 33, a judge at 36, and a superior court presiding judge before he turned 50. In 2010, Gov. Arnold Schwarzenegger named him presiding justice of the 5th District Court of Appeal.

    (Subscription required) All of the 9th Circuit panel judges agreed on the new standard, which rules the State Bar is immune under the 11th Amendment to the Constitution, but disagreed 9-2 about whether the bar was an arm of the state or an independent agency.
